Title of article :
ENVIRONMENTAL KUZNETS CURVE: AN APPLICATION ON “BRICT” COUNTRIES

Abstract :
Environmental problems and the economics are closely related to each other. Increasing economic activities cause more environment damage and environmental damages affect sustainable economic growth in a bad manner. This paper examines the income level and environmental pollution relationship within a group of countries called “BRICT”- Brazil, Russia, India, China and Turkey. First, the heterogeneousity of the variables tested with delta test before the panel data analysis. After showing the cross section independence with test, second generation unit root tests are used to examine the series’ stationarity. Inter-variable cointegration proof is supplied by using Westerlund ECM panel cointegration test, and finally, long run regression coefficients are estimated with Breitung Two-stage Least Squares estimation. In the conclusion, Environmental Kuznets Curve is said to be valid for the countries in the spotlight.
